Payment planning
Families often combine private income or assets with benefits for which a resident qualifies. Coverage depends on the person, care setting, and facility contract—never assume that a program pays room and board. Federal starting points appear across states; state and local resources are added only where a relevant official program has been verified.
Medicare.gov
Medicare generally does not pay for non-medical long-term care. Use this official coverage page before treating Medicare as a housing or custodial-care payment source.
